Where Ohio State commits are playing from Sept. 18-20

COLUMBUS – High school football season is nearing its halfway point. Almost all of Ohio State’s 21 commitments in 2026 class have had strong starts to their senior seasons. Additionally, the Buckeyes three commits in the 2027 and 2028 classes are also in action.
Lettermen Row looks at the weekend slate for the future stars of Ohio State.
Quarterbacks
Four-star Mission Viejo (Calif.) quarterback Luke Fahey travels to Chattanooga (Tenn.) McCallie on Friday, Sept. 19. Ohio State quarterbacks coach Billy Fessler will be in attendance.
2027 Four-star Huntington Beach (Calif.) quarterback Brady Edmunds travels to Lakewood (Calif.) Mayfair on Friday, Sept. 19.
Running backs
Four-star Delaware (Ohio) Hayes running back Favour Akih travels to Westerville North (Ohio) on Friday, Sept. 19. Akih will not play after suffering an ankle injury in his season opener.
2028 Four-star Tampa (Fla.) Blake running back Elijah Hall hosts Gibsonton (Fla.) East Bay on Friday, Sept. 19.

Where will Lettermen Row be?
Lettermen Row will be at West Clermont (Ohio) High School on Friday night. However, we won’t be watching the Wolves instead we will see Cincinnati (Ohio) Archbishop Moeller take on Cincinnati (Ohio) St. Xavier in an old school GCL rivalry matchup.
Both teams are loaded with Division I prospect but the one we will have our eyes on is four-star offensive tackle Kalel Johnson. The 6-foot-7, 281-pound Johnson will be manning the left tackle spot for Archbishop Moeller. Ohio State offered Johnson this offseason and remains a top target for offensive line coach Tyler Bowen.
